Walking in God's Love. Part 3. Practicing the Presence of God
Three hundred years ago Brother Lawrence, a cook in a monastery, set his life on a course that continues to effect untold numbers of people. I’d like to share some of the insights Brother Lawrence shared…
The foundation of his life was faith that revealed the exalted position of God. His battle focused on trusting God vs. not trusting God. When that battle was won and in the depths of his heart he understood God’s great love for him, it gave God an open door to flood his life with blessings. He said that he felt much closer to God than most people would imagine was possible! Writer’s note: I, too, have experienced this incredible joy in my walk with God!!!
Brother Lawrence set his heart to walk with God continually. As expected, even with this conviction firmly in place, at times his mind drifted away from God. He didn’t chastise himself for this, but simply confessed to God his weakness to find his joy at walking with God fully restored. So great was this joy that he would have the impulse to shout, sing or dance!
One result of walking continually with God was a great relief from worry. Many times Brother Lawrence was asked to do things he felt were beyond his skill and abilities. He humbly submitted those things to God and found to his delight that God directly aided him in what would have otherwise been a worrisome walk. By walking in God’s love, Brother Lawrence found that his life was incredibly free of fear. He was afraid of nothing, not even dying to self or losing himself in God. He said that most people spend time focusing on the things of God, but often miss the core focus – to deeply experience the love of God. He said that skill was not needed, just the desire to love God beyond everything else.
